以太坊批量漏洞检测 - 提高智能合约安全性的重要举措
智能合约是以太坊区块链的基础构建单元,它们是通过编程语言编写的可执行代码。然而,由于智能合约的复杂性和不可逆性,安全漏洞的存在可能导致严重的资金损失和系统瘫痪。因此,以太坊批量漏洞检测成为提高智能合约安全性的重要举措。
意义
以太坊批量漏洞检测的意义在于帮助开发人员识别智能合约中的潜在漏洞,并及时修复它们。通过批量漏洞检测,可以提前发现并修复可能导致资金损失的漏洞,降低风险并增强系统的安全性。这对于以太坊生态系统的稳定运行和用户信任至关重要。
方法
以太坊批量漏洞检测的方法主要包括静态分析和动态分析两种。
静态分析是通过对智能合约源代码进行分析来发现漏洞。它依赖于代码的可读性和静态分析工具的准确性。静态分析可以帮助开发人员识别代码中的逻辑错误、缺陷和漏洞,并提供修复建议。
动态分析是通过模拟智能合约的执行环境来发现漏洞。它可以模拟各种攻击场景,包括重放攻击、溢出攻击和拒绝服务攻击。动态分析可以帮助开发人员识别运行时漏洞并进行实时调试和修复。
应用
以太坊批量漏洞检测的应用范围广泛。它可以用于开发阶段的合约审查,帮助开发人员找出并修复潜在的安全问题。同时,它也可以用于智能合约运行时的监控和防御,实时检测和修复可能的漏洞。
此外,以太坊批量漏洞检测还可以用于合规审计、安全评估和智能合约的持续集成。通过持续监测合约的安全性,可以及时发现并修复漏洞,确保智能合约的可靠性和安全性。
影响
以太坊批量漏洞检测对以太坊生态系统的影响是积极的。它提高了智能合约的安全性,减少了资金损失的风险,增强了用户对以太坊的信任。同时,它也推动了智能合约开发者和审核人员的技术水平提升,促进了智能合约生态的健康发展。
总之,以太坊批量漏洞检测是一项重要的举措,有助于提高智能合约的安全性。它通过识别和修复潜在的漏洞,降低了系统风险,增强了用户信任,并对以太坊生态系统的健康发展起到了积极的推动作用。